Let's get to the point today, since we're all busy preparing for the long weekend 🙌 I took an updated look at Shopify... not because of the stock split... well, kinda. The stock continues to take a beating, and one must ask if it's reached attractive levels.

In short, I do think the Shopify (e-commerce) business is valued very fairly here and there is upside. However, I worry about the macroeconomic environment and the investments they've made – which are significant on their balance sheet – still have more downside.

Buying Shopify, is also buying a piece of a venture capital or ARKK fund... which isn't bad, but maybe not the right time?

I will likely dip my feet in once we get some sort of pivot from the Fed.
